This image depicts a collection of traditional, handcrafted lamps, likely made of bamboo and fabric, displayed in an indoor setting in Moc Chau, Vietnam. The lamps feature intricate, colorful geometric patterns in shades of red, blue, yellow, and purple. They vary in size and shape, with some appearing cylindrical and others tiered, resembling pagodas or stacked bowls. Several lamps are illuminated from within, casting a warm glow through their translucent panels. In the background, a stone statue of a figure with a hood and clasped hands is visible, along with other dimly lit decorative elements. The overall ambiance suggests a retail or exhibition space, possibly a shop selling local crafts. The presence of what appears to be a furry animal at the bottom right corner adds an unexpected element to the scene. The lighting is dim, with the lamps being the primary light sources, creating a cozy and atmospheric environment.
